Glenn's Avatar

Glenn

@d12dev.bsky.social

I'm Glenn, one of the software developers of Chartopia - the app attempting to be the ultimate source of randomly generated inspiration. https://chartopia.d12dev.com/

343 Followers  |  67 Following  |  72 Posts  |  Joined: 04.12.2023  |  2.109

Latest posts by d12dev.bsky.social on Bluesky

Fantastic news.

29.09.2025 08:42 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Chartopia

The Playground editor uses /gen/, so you can test things there chartopia.d12dev.com/playground/

19.09.2025 09:02 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I took a look and remembered why I didn't implement this (details for another time), but there is an alternative. If you use the /gen/ endpoint, you can use any Chartopia Domain Language code, and this will allow you to call the CHART macro or roll_chat function, which support setting a dice value

19.09.2025 08:32 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

I've just pushed some changes that should make the public_id visible on both the editor page, and at the bottom right of chart view pages. You have to be logged in, and have created a Project in order to see them. I have a better solution in mind, but it's a non-trivial task.

09.09.2025 10:38 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Ah, yes. That’s a feature suggestion that has come up in the past. It’s definitely possible and I can imagine it being useful for other apps. I’ll see what I can do and let you know where I get.

07.09.2025 20:23 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Do you want to explicitly roll a 6, or want to know that the result was generated by rolling a 6? (I’m guessing to former)

07.09.2025 20:10 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

/roll/ will return the generated result from β€˜rolling’ on that table or gen. What do you mean by rolled #?

07.09.2025 20:06 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

Don't hesitate to DM if you need some assistance setting it up. Anything needing clarification is an opportunity to make my documentation better.

07.09.2025 08:05 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

The reason for the change was to prevent data scraping, but this simple public_id change created a massive ripple effect. You've found one of the ripples :) I'll try and address it early next week.

07.09.2025 08:04 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

You've found something I've completely overlooked. The auto-incrementing ID isn't supported, so you have to use the public ID, which is an 11 character ID that looks a bit like La9bRrm-e40, but I haven't made an easy way for you to know what that is! Your 90024 is 1W63l5DCL1O. Try that.

07.09.2025 08:02 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0
Preview
The Chartopia Developer API has been released | d12dev Get more from d12dev on Patreon

After almost 12 months of hard work, the Chartopia Developer API has finally been released. Free time is harder to come by now, so it's a relief to finally share this hard work with everyone. www.patreon.com/posts/charto... If you want to augment or create new #TTRPG apps, be sure to give it a go.

06.09.2025 10:23 β€” πŸ‘ 3    πŸ” 1    πŸ’¬ 3    πŸ“Œ 0

The fella looks amazing. Thanks.

06.09.2025 07:32 β€” πŸ‘ 2    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0
Post image

Here we go. Cheers

06.09.2025 05:30 β€” πŸ‘ 4    πŸ” 0    πŸ’¬ 2    πŸ“Œ 0
Post image

Keep it up! We help where we can.

05.09.2025 08:06 β€” πŸ‘ 10    πŸ” 0    πŸ’¬ 5    πŸ“Œ 0

Amazing work everyone.

31.08.2025 02:26 β€” πŸ‘ 3    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0
Post image

May their aim be true.

09.08.2025 05:28 β€” πŸ‘ 4    πŸ” 0    πŸ’¬ 3    πŸ“Œ 0
Post image

Look what just arrived! Proud to support the #WildHornets and #NAFO

14.07.2025 09:35 β€” πŸ‘ 4    πŸ” 0    πŸ’¬ 2    πŸ“Œ 0
Post image

Let's be honest, who wasn't impressed by all those bombers being blown up.

03.06.2025 07:46 β€” πŸ‘ 10    πŸ” 1    πŸ’¬ 4    πŸ“Œ 0
Preview
Gamer turned soldier: 20yo Kiwi with no army experience is fighting in Ukraine A young Wellington man is serving in Ukraine's Ground Forces.

Good on you, Cass. www.nzherald.co.nz/nz/kiwi-join...

23.05.2025 08:14 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Post image

Urgent you say...

23.05.2025 08:08 β€” πŸ‘ 5    πŸ” 0    πŸ’¬ 3    πŸ“Œ 0

Wild Hornets drones have caused $1.69B enemy losses and taken out 1,768 targetsβ€”including:

➑151 tanks (1 1/2 tank regiments)
➑220 armoured vehicles (2 mech regiments)
➑643 drones

Join our emergency Wild Hornets raffle for the 114th TD Brigade to fry more invaders‡

Thank you to our dear community!

05.05.2025 20:20 β€” πŸ‘ 30    πŸ” 11    πŸ’¬ 3    πŸ“Œ 6

Send those dollars to work!

03.05.2025 10:10 β€” πŸ‘ 4    πŸ” 1    πŸ’¬ 0    πŸ“Œ 0
Post image

You had me at urgent

03.05.2025 10:09 β€” πŸ‘ 8    πŸ” 0    πŸ’¬ 2    πŸ“Œ 0

Despite ruzzia's murder strikes, it's now clear the US will no longer help Ukraine and instead just wants to steal its resources

Ukraine helps itselfβ€”with support from trustworthy allies and donors like you

Please join our Wild Hornets drones raffle for Azovβ€”bonus prizes! bsky.app/profile/arme...

24.04.2025 17:20 β€” πŸ‘ 12    πŸ” 5    πŸ’¬ 0    πŸ“Œ 0
Post image

Here we go

21.04.2025 04:02 β€” πŸ‘ 5    πŸ” 0    πŸ’¬ 4    πŸ“Œ 0

Don’t miss a great opportunity to do something important and get a chance to win a knife! 🐝πŸ”ͺ

09.04.2025 22:00 β€” πŸ‘ 64    πŸ” 24    πŸ’¬ 4    πŸ“Œ 6
Preview
The Bad Spot I play and talk about TTRPGs, often on my own, but sometimes with friends.

My favourite of the moment has to be @thebadspot.bsky.social of The Bad Spot YouTube channel (www.youtube.com/channel/UCSH...)

11.04.2025 09:48 β€” πŸ‘ 3    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Post image

I've been flying the Ukrainian flag at the Auckland Half Marathon series since 2022. The Auckland Waterfront Half Marathon was today. Doing what I can from the bottom of the world.

06.04.2025 09:00 β€” πŸ‘ 7    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0
Post image

Rage donation, done.

05.04.2025 07:57 β€” πŸ‘ 7    πŸ” 1    πŸ’¬ 3    πŸ“Œ 0

@d12dev is following 20 prominent accounts